Abstract: Interaction of perfluorinated 1,2-dialkylbenzocyclobutenes with CO-SbF5 at room temperature and perfluoro-1-methyl-2-phenylbenzocyclobutene at 50 degrees C gives fluoroindan-2-one derivatives. When reaction temperature is raised to 70 degrees C, polyfluorinated isochromene derivatives are formed in both cases. Interaction of perfluoro-1-ethyl-l-phenylbenzocyclobutene with CO-SbF5 at 70 degrees C gives, after treatment of the reaction mixture with H2O, perfluoro-3-ethyl-3-phenylindan-1,2-dione.
